GlassFish是一个开源的Java EE应用服务器,它提供了一个运行Java应用程序的平台。GlassFish支持部署和管理Java EE应用程序,包括Web应用程序、企业级JavaBean(EJB)、消息驱动Bean(MDB)等。
部署w/--force是GlassFish服务器的一个命令行选项,用于在部署应用程序时强制覆盖已存在的同名应用程序。当使用该选项时,如果已经存在同名应用程序,GlassFish将会强制覆盖该应用程序并重新部署。
GlassFish的优势包括:
- 开源免费:GlassFish是一个开源项目,可以免费使用和修改,降低了企业的成本。
- Java EE兼容:GlassFish完全支持Java EE规范,可以运行和管理符合Java EE标准的应用程序。
- 高性能:GlassFish采用了多线程和异步处理等技术,提供了高性能的应用服务器。
- 可扩展性:GlassFish支持集群部署,可以通过添加更多的服务器节点来扩展应用程序的处理能力。
- 开发者友好:GlassFish提供了一个易于使用的管理界面,可以方便地管理和监控应用程序。
GlassFish在以下场景中有广泛的应用:
- 企业级应用程序:GlassFish适用于开发和部署大型的企业级Java应用程序,如电子商务平台、客户关系管理系统等。
- Web应用程序:GlassFish可以用于部署和管理各种类型的Web应用程序,包括企业门户、博客、论坛等。
- 云原生应用程序:GlassFish可以与云平台集成,支持云原生应用程序的开发和部署。
腾讯云提供了一系列与GlassFish相关的产品和服务,包括云服务器、容器服务、负载均衡等。您可以访问腾讯云官方网站了解更多详情:腾讯云产品介绍链接。